To Program Favorite Choice Signal Sound,
Scroll Speed and Clock Display:
Touch FAVORITE CHOICE Pad four times
"PROG-4 SELECT TYPE ENTER 1-6" will be
displayed.
To Change Signal Sound:
Touch number pad 1. "BUZZER ON" will be
displayed. Touch CANCEL/OFF Pad.
Touch number pad 2. "BUZZER OFF" and
"MUTE" will be displayed. "MUTE" will
remain in the Display until the buzzer is
turned on. Touch CANCEL/OFF Pad.
To Change Scroll Speed:
Touch number pad 3. "FAST SCROLL
SPEED" will be displayed. Touch
CANCEL/OFF Pad.
Touch number pad 4. "NORMAL SCROLL
SPEED" will be displayed. Touch
CANCEL/OFF Pad.
Touch number pad 5. "SLOW SCROLL
SPEED" will be displayed. Touch the
CANCEL/OFF Pad.
To Turn Clock Display On/Off:
Touch number pad 6. Signal will sound and
the Display will go blank. To recall the time
of day, touch the START Pad and the current
time of day will be displayed for 10 seconds.
Frozen Vegetable
Basic Instructions
1. Touch the FROZEN VEGETABLE Pad once
for 8 oz. frozen vegetable. The Display will
show "8 OZ FROZEN VEGETABLE"
2. Touch the FROZEN VEGETABLE Pad
twice for 10 oz. frozen vegetable. The Display
will show "10 OZ FROZEN VEGETABLE".
3. Touch the FROZEN VEGETABLE Pad three
times for 16 oz. frozen vegetable. The Display
will show "16 OZ FROZEN VEGETABLE".
4. Touch the FROZEN VEGETABLE Pad four
times for 20 oz. frozen vegetable. The Display
will show "20 OZ FROZEN VEGETABLE".

Sensor Cook

Basic Instructions
1. Touch the SENSOR COOK Pad until the
desired food is displayed. *
2. Touch the START Pad.
* See the following chart or the Cooking Guide
Label on the front of the oven cavity.
SENSOR COOK will automatically
customize the cook time for food in four
categories - soup, fresh vegetables, muffins
and fish fillets.

Cooking Tips and Techniques
For best results, cover container with plastic
wrap and turn back one edge of the wrap to
form a 1/2-inch slot where steam can escape.
After cooking fresh vegetables, allow 3-5
minutes of stand time before serving. This
will allow the food to finish cooking without
overcooking.
When preparing fresh vegetables, add 1/2 cup
of water per 1/2 pound of fresh vegetables.
